Concerning the following:

"In addition, under the proposed Amendment 3, the parties also agreed to restrict price increases
due to a new consensus policy or documented extraordinary expense resulting from an attack on the
security or stability of the DNS, to a maximum of seven percent annually, but only in those years
when no other price increase is taken (Policy/S&S Increase)."

I am a domain holder and am registering my opposition to this amendment.  I do not believe this is in the public interest and there is simply no reason to believe that a for-profit corporation would not opt to increase prices at the maximum rate (which is many times the rate of inflation) every year they are allowed to.
